Dan Walker fuels Strictly fix row as he slams Nadiya and Tom’s exit as ‘messed up’


FORMER Strictly star Dan Walker has suggested that the BBC show is fixed, after his ex-professional partner, Nadiya Bychokova and her celebrity, Olympic gold medallist, Tom Dean were the first to be voted off.

The swimming ace found himself in the dance-off with singer Toyah Wilcox, but after the panel was initially divided, head judge Shirley Ballas chose to save Toyah in last night’s elimination.

But now Channel 5 news anchor Dan, who competed on the show in 2021, has branded the decision, “messed up.”

In a candid post he said: “What just happened on Strictly feels a bit messed up,”

He said: “Tom Dean’s departure will go down as one of THE early shocks. Lovely bloke who really could have become a great dancer. He looked like he was loving every second of it and Nadiya Bychokova looked like she loved teaching him.”

The news man was obviously disappointed on behalf of his former partner with whom he has remained friends since he appeared on the show, finishing in 5th place.

He continued:  “I’m not an expert – and I’m happy for someone to explain – but how he lost that dance off is completely beyond my comprehension,” he continued. “Genuinely thought they could have gone a long way.”

And it seems that many people share his views.

One said “Gutted for Tom and Nadiya. I really think Tom would’ve improved. Didn’t deserve to go out first.”

Another said: Terrible decision, there was no jive in that ‘jive’, Tom deserved better!!

Meanwhile another said: “I’m with you Dan, awful decisions from the judges and you could even see that Toyah thought she was going, her dancing wasn’t good. It’s this sort of thing that really gets to the viewers.’

And another added: “I agree with you. I do dance. A lot more content in Tom’s routine. Sure he had some timing issues and Toyah did put a lot into the performance aspect, but IMO he was much closer to learning and performing the designated dance style, which surely is the main point of the show.’

After the difficult dance off, Craig Revel Horwood and Motsi Mabuse saved Toyah and Neil, while Anton Du Beke voted in favour of Tom and Nadiya.

But ultimately, the decision was left in the hands of head judge Shirley, who opted to save Toyah and Neil.

Following the episode, which was pre-recorded on Saturday, a downcast Nadiya took to Instagram to share an emotional post, cryptically alluding to suggestions that the result was a fix.

She said: “ “I really appreciate all the messages but I’m not ready to talk about what happened tonight just yet.”

Reflecting on his own experience, Tom, who looked visibly disappointed, said afterwards: “I’ve had the best time the last few weeks and getting to work with Nadiya has been incredible.

I wish I could have gone further and done more dances. I’ve had the most fun and I wish we could keep going longer and longer. We’ll still go out for loads of brunches I’m sure.”

Strictly Come Dancing’s Second Week Scores

As is tradition, the first week scores are rolled over and combined into the second week. Here’s how the leaderboard now looks after the combined scores

  1. Tasha and Aljaz = 65 (30+35)
  2. Sarah and Vito = 62 (30+32)
  3. JB and Amy = 58 (31+27)
  4. Montell and Johannes = 56 (26+30) 
  5. Wynne and Katya = 56 (26+30)
  6. Shayne and Nancy = 52 (21+31)
  7. Chris and Dianne = 52 (23+29)
  8. Jamie and Michelle = 50 (23+27)
  9. Sam and Nikita = 45 (23+22)
  10. Tom and Nadiya = 43 (23+20)
  11. Nick and Luba =  39 (18+21) 
  12. Pete and Jowita = 39 (17+22) 
  13. Dr Punam and Gorka = 37 (19+18)
  14. Paul and Karen = 32 (17+15)
  15. Toyah and Neil = 30 (12+18)
